ADB pledges $70 mln to fund power transmission from Uzbekistan to Afghanistan

The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has pledged 70 million U.S. dollars to fund power transmission from Uzbekistan to Afghanistan, a local newspaper the Daily Outlook reported on Saturday.


Under the agreement inked by the two sides last week, the fund will be invested in transmitting some 1,000 megawatts of electricity from Surkhan area of Uzbekistan to Pul-e-Khumri power grid in the northern Baghlan province, the paper said.


Afghan government imports power from Turkmenistan, Iran, Uzbekistan and Tajikistan to overcome electricity shortage in the insurgency-battered country.
